Blakcjack has its own rules. Knowing the rules and having a strategy can lead to success in the game. In the case of the division of cards, blackjack allows you to divide them and play two independent hands.

If the player has a pair of 3, he has the possibility to play that hand or, on the contrary, decide to play two independent games. In the case of wanting to play two independent games, you must pay the same amount that was wagered at the beginning of the hand. That is, if the player has bet 10 euros and decides to divide, he bets 10 euros on each hand. 20 euros in total. The player must place the two separate cards for the dealer to know. In this case, the hand on the right is played first and once that game is over, the left hand is played

Basic strategy for Ace and 8

Blackjack’s basic strategy specifies that whenever you get a pair of Aces or 8 splits the game. In the case of the pair of Aces, the sum of this is 12. A truly complex hand, since it is very easy to call if you ask for a card. On the other hand, the division of pairs grants greater possibilities of success. If it is divided, a card is requested and this is a 10, K, Q, J … you have obtained Blackjack. For that reason alone, taking risks is good.

In the Aces division it is necessary to know in advance if the casino allows the distribution of one card or several. In most casinos, only one card can be dealt after splitting. It is a way to favor the casino itself.

The same happens when a pair of 8 is dealt. A priori you always have to divide. In fact, the worst hand in Blackjack is 16. The chances of losing are high and the chances of winning are very low. For this reason, if you divide the chances of achieving the desired 21 points are greater. In this case it can be ordered, planted or folded.

Basic strategy for 6, 7 and 9

Let’s imagine that the player has a pair of 6 or 7 and the dealer’s card is from 2 to 7. In this case, the player must always split the hand. Chances are, if you don’t split your hand, you get more than 21 points and lose the game.

Based on the basic strategy, the user always owes a pair of 9 against, regardless of the card the dealer has, except if he has a 7. If the dealer has a 7, there is a very high probability that the next card is a 10. The total sum would be 17 and could be planted.

Basic strategy for 4, 5 or 10

Previously we told you that whenever you touch a pair of Aces or 8 divides. Now from Secret Casino Tips we advise you otherwise. In the event that you get a pair of 4, 5 or 10, do not divide. If you think about it the sum of two 4 is eight. Having 8 points at your fingertips gives you a clear advantage over the bank that can make you the winner of the hand. If the card request is a 10, K, Q, J, the result is 18. The odds of winning the hand are high. The same goes for the couple of 5.

A pair of 10 (10, K, Q, J) is never divided. It is the greatest atrocity you can commit in blackjack. The sum of two 10s is 20. The chances of winning the hand are practically 100%. It is not 100% because the dealer can get 21. So if you ever decide to divide, know that the bank rubs your hand with your decision.
